Received: by 2002:ad5:474a:0:0:0:0:0 with SMTP id i10csp3233767imu; Sat, 24 Nov 2018 00:42:46 -0800 (PST) X-Google-Smtp-Source: AJdET5f7oUs7cbtSyOdTOqNoxQx+QPOJ8z4g4c1OYZG8YU4Ip5F0jl9Uo3K/eeJ+cYsl778O4It/ X-Received: by 2002:a63:2109:: with SMTP id h9mr16972337pgh.277.1543048966179; Sat, 24 Nov 2018 00:42:46 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1543048966; cv=none; d=google.com; s=arc-20160816; b=ddj2CyKFZSgDLg5jViEGfiQ+OcdF0pi4DZkIPngcayLxjD+R4gEqgbmlM2mFNaW1zV ym61CTTJvBuutDdms/GPzVjms413Kqp+axPVeO0CLipztTGVlQorhSsP3InA1wPmBrWd AHc5KQ526e3c0q9orBW3/tb+oMu8dLvAAOQ5fFJBe5No0H98alTTYLYYjmG7FA1xrBhf grzXC9vJ1tQXdhTRhegYccFi7AJ4vAnWqJ0da3xN4MxZWSHsX5+jVkAxcw0KciL/ADJf ogicom9Xf6YVVIHEVp7oecwMzeNG/XmOtbl3ww/CK7xCptFi2MZeS5Yjwqo5lLIO2eJy HciA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:user-agent:references:in-reply-to:date:cc:to:from:subject :message-id:dkim-signature:dkim-filter; bh=N17DbxNe5WtsCQE9/8kAJPUPENgcF3M5cvkfvxL4RE0=; b=I5QHfscQZKyyiIkjZBfrD3C9/nEbDANo7FtjwVbzaogzq7dLLiqiBy9wf7cmbbVWGS wChSOZbRCrY00Bz+VGNAtdAZVdMnwG1RJfsYkuqryCAFIm9ioByKA2o6Aqqd9YMgk6SK MLQSqU9exhgVUqVl2Mqrs7r9fp8jYoxu3PiIHNlZfMga3KcE2OV8glQUd2quD9LvXtAG vhRIaAkbXu5cXyBkiG6Z29vFBJZmouehtMT3RDrLQs6aVP7RYab+IM9GNsOKAEpy9cFZ BP0MsnxnSx0JVjg6EqZDKsfSwyecoffe03gA4qebVxQCWiVCW+/BnIgtXwq8uwDuo4fC 3O8Q==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@upb.ro header.s=96342B8A-77E4-11E5-BA93-D93D0963A2DF header.b=iLM5ytMG;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id f61si19227417plb.51.2018.11.24.00.42.31; Sat, 24 Nov 2018 00:42:46 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@upb.ro header.s=96342B8A-77E4-11E5-BA93-D93D0963A2DF header.b=iLM5ytMG;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S2632831AbeKXCwh (ORCPT + 99 others); Fri, 23 Nov 2018 21:52:37 -0500 Received: from mail-sender200.upb.ro ([141.85.13.200]:57056 "EHLO mx.upb.ro"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S2632803AbeKXCwg (ORCPT ); Fri, 23 Nov 2018 21:52:36 -0500 Received: from mx.upb.ro (localhost [127.0.0.1]) by mx.upb.ro (Postfix) with ESMTPS id A3364B560086; Fri, 23 Nov 2018 18:07:45 +0200 (EET) Received: from localhost (localhost [127.0.0.1]) by mx.upb.ro (Postfix) with ESMTP id 87834B560085; Fri, 23 Nov 2018 18:07:45 +0200 (EET) DKIM-Filter: OpenDKIM Filter v2.10.3 mx.upb.ro 87834B560085 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=upb.ro; s=96342B8A-77E4-11E5-BA93-D93D0963A2DF; t=1542989265; bh=N17DbxNe5WtsCQE9/8kAJPUPENgcF3M5cvkfvxL4RE0=; h=Message-ID:From:To:Date:Mime-Version; b=iLM5ytMGzrAKDSE8sfKtZW7KsBAl7zX9CJSEsZGO6h244dAkbaDwiMP12SmDWtWef PQoN1VaJ2mvVfm5WFrNKyh1BcG3DRgGZBaYgcYd8F0tngRoWh7f83DbX8icXhPgKvJ S7JWfrslVrVxkgJzmKtIz5uPn0ZkxVuLjly9N3jg= Received: from mx.upb.ro ([127.0.0.1]) by localhost (mx.upb.ro [127.0.0.1]) (amavisd-new, port 10026) with ESMTP id 7rGEMjQiBLNf; Fri, 23 Nov 2018 18:07:45 +0200 (EET) Received: from asus-rog (arh.pub.ro [141.85.160.17]) by mx.upb.ro (Postfix) with ESMTPSA id 62A98B560084; Fri, 23 Nov 2018 18:07:45 +0200 (EET) Message-ID: <975b9de554cea6f905afd1f54a2d5510c2e24bd4.camel@upb.ro> Subject: Re: [PATCH 2/3] dt-bindings: mfd: atmel-usart: add DMA bindings for SPI mode From: Radu Nicolae Pirea To: Rob Herring Cc: Richard Genoud , Lee Jones , Mark Rutland , Nicolas Ferre , Alexandre Belloni , Ludovic Desroches , Mark Brown , devicetree@vger.kernel.org, "linux-kernel@vger.kernel.org" , "moderated list:ARM/FREESCALE IMX / MXC ARM ARCHITECTURE" , linux-spi Date: Fri, 23 Nov 2018 18:07:40 +0200 In-Reply-To: References: <20181121112732.15690-1-radu_nicolae.pirea@upb.ro> <20181121112732.15690-3-radu_nicolae.pirea@upb.ro> Content-Type: text/plain; charset="UTF-8" User-Agent: Evolution 3.30.2 Mime-Version: 1.0 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Wed, 2018-11-21 at 10:41 -0600, Rob Herring wrote: > On Wed, Nov 21, 2018 at 5:29 AM Radu Pirea > wrote: > > The bindings for DMA are now common for both drivers of the USART > > IP. > > > > The node given as an example for USART in SPI mode has been updated > > in > > order to include DMA bindings. > > > > Signed-off-by: Radu Pirea > > --- > > .../devicetree/bindings/mfd/atmel-usart.txt | 15 ++++++++++- > > ---- > > 1 file changed, 10 insertions(+), 5 deletions(-) > > > > diff --git a/Documentation/devicetree/bindings/mfd/atmel-usart.txt > > b/Documentation/devicetree/bindings/mfd/atmel-usart.txt > > index 7f0cd72f47d2..8ad008175343 100644 > > --- a/Documentation/devicetree/bindings/mfd/atmel-usart.txt > > +++ b/Documentation/devicetree/bindings/mfd/atmel-usart.txt > > @@ -17,17 +17,19 @@ Required properties for USART in SPI mode: > > - cs-gpios: chipselects (internal cs not supported) > > - atmel,usart-mode : Must be (found in dt- > > bindings/mfd/at91-usart.h) > > > > +Optional properties in serial and SPI mode: > > +- dma bindings for dma transfer: > > + - dmas: DMA specifier, consisting of a phandle to DMA > > controller node, > > + memory peripheral interface and USART DMA channel > > ID, FIFO configuration. > > + Refer to dma.txt and atmel-dma.txt for details. > > + - dma-names: "rx" for RX channel, "tx" for TX channel. > > + dma-names = "tx", "rx"; > > The dma-names should have a defined order. Thanks Rob. I will specify in bindings a fixed order for dmas and dma-names. > > Rob